Welcome to Shoreline Inn & Conference Center, an Ascend Collection Hotel

Shoreline Inn & Conference Center, an Ascend Collection Hotel, is a waterfront property situated on Muskegon Lake near Terrace Point Marina. Housed in a modern tower, it offers scenic lake views and convenient access to local attractions like the L.C. Walker Arena and the Lakeshore Museum Center, both within walking distance. The hotel's setting makes it a practical choice for visitors looking to explore Muskegon's cultural and natural sites, including the nearby Muskegon Museum of Art and Muskegon State Park.

The hotel features a laid-back atmosphere with amenities such as indoor and outdoor pools, hot tubs, two restaurants, and a gym. Rooms have been updated in recent times, with guests noting improvements in bathrooms and furnishings, although some mention that certain areas, like wallpaper and shower seals, could use additional attention. Overall, the property maintains a clean and comfortable environment, with several reviews praising the spacious rooms and comfortable beds.

Noted for being LGBTQ+ friendly, Shoreline Inn & Conference Center welcomes a diverse range of guests. While many find the location ideal for both relaxation and activity, some feedback highlights mixed experiences with staff hospitality, suggesting that service quality varies. Despite this, the hotel's proximity to local dining, entertainment venues, and historical landmarks contributes to its appeal.

Check-in is from 4 PM, with check-out by 11 AM. Accessibility to nearby airports such as Muskegon County Airport and Gerald R. Ford International Airport facilitates convenient travel connections. Travelers seeking a waterfront stay with straightforward amenities and access to Muskegon's attractions may find this hotel a suitable option, balancing comfort with practicality.
